Fruit and Vegetable Enzymes Market Share Analysis: Vegetables is the fastest growing segment over the forecast period to 2032

The Vegetables segment is the fastest-growing within the Fruit and Vegetable Enzymes Market by application, projected to experience significant growth up to 2032. This growth is driven by the increasing demand for processed and convenience vegetable products, which require the use of enzymes for efficient production and improved quality. Enzymes such as cellulase and pectinase play a crucial role in the processing of vegetables by enhancing texture, reducing processing time, and increasing yield. The rising trend of health-conscious eating has led to a greater consumption of vegetables, both fresh and processed, further fueling the demand for vegetable enzymes. Innovations in enzyme technology and the development of enzyme formulations tailored specifically for vegetable processing are also contributing to the segment's rapid growth. As consumers continue to seek out healthier and more convenient vegetable-based products, the application of enzymes in vegetable processing is expected to expand, driving significant growth in this segment of the fruit and vegetable enzymes market.

Fruit and Vegetable Enzymes Market Share Analysis: Pectinase segment generated the highest revenue share in the industry

Pectinase is the largest segment within the Fruit and Vegetable Enzymes Market by type. This enzyme's dominance is attributed to its widespread use in the fruit processing industry, where it is essential for breaking down pectin, a structural polysaccharide found in the cell walls of fruits. Pectinase is crucial in the production of fruit juices, jams, and other fruit-based products as it aids in the clarification and extraction processes, improving yield and quality. The demand for pectinase is further driven by its application in the wine industry, where it enhances the extraction of juice and flavor from fruit pulp, resulting in higher-quality wines. The growing consumption of fruit juices and fruit-based products, along with the expansion of the global wine industry, ensures a steady demand for pectinase. Additionally, advancements in enzyme technology have led to more efficient and cost-effective pectinase formulations, further solidifying its position as the largest segment in the fruit and vegetable enzymes market.
